) is preferred 5+ years of experience or equivalent expertise in technology risk management, information security, or a related..., systems and knowledge. Execute 2nd Line Challenge: Conduct comprehensive challenge to identify potential threats.....
Job Location: New York City, NY, USASelected articles on work and employment, which may be found interesting:
How to get a favor of your colleagues?Find more articles on Articles page